Transaction 385159b2d7352b1856f25bcbe3d0e2248147d559379cac4ea93cfbb72d0121b6
1 Input
1 Output
-
385159b2d7352b1856f25bcbe3d0e2248147d559379cac4ea93cfbb72d0121b6:0
- value
- 2804263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07a698533e8aff0c537491674cbd3a25488df0a8 OP_EQUAL
- address
- 32PUE7RLGeAXi3fuk2WT73Eg3xNcrc455H